Understanding Hawaiian Shirts
First, let’s delve into what makes a Hawaiian shirt so special. Originating in Hawaii in the early 20th century, these shirts are typically made of lightweight, breathable fabrics that are perfect for warm weather. Characterized by their colorful prints depicting floral patterns, tropical scenes, or cultural motifs, the Hawaiian shirt for men has become a staple in casual and semi-formal wardrobes worldwide.
Choosing the Right Hawaiian Shirt
Before you can style a Hawaiian shirt appropriately, you need to choose the right one. Here are some tips for selecting a shirt that will elevate your look:
- Fabric: Opt for lightweight materials such as cotton or linen to ensure comfort, especially during warmer months.
- Fit: Ensure the shirt has a flattering fit. It shouldn’t be too tight or overly baggy. Look for a tailored or relaxed fit that suits your body type.
- Pattern: Don’t shy away from bold prints, but think about the event and what message you want to convey. Subtle prints are great for a casual office setting, while vibrant designs are perfect for summer festivals.
Styling Hawaiian Shirts for Casual Occasions
Beach Day Vibes
A Hawaiian shirt is quintessential for a beach day. Pair a colorful Hawaiian shirt for men with your favorite swim trunks. Leave the shirt unbuttoned over a plain white tank top for a relaxed look. Don’t forget to accessorize with some stylish sunglasses and a straw hat to protect yourself from the sun while looking effortlessly cool.
Weekend Brunch
For a casual weekend brunch with friends, consider pairing your Hawaiian shirt with some tailored shorts or chinos. A half-tucked style adds an element of sophistication while retaining a laid-back vibe. Finish off the look with loafers or casual sneakers, and you’re ready to sip mimosas in style.
Elevating Your Look for Semi-Formal Events
Gone are the days when Hawaiian shirts were reserved strictly for beach outings. These shirts can seamlessly transition into semi-formal settings with the right styling. Here are some ways to elevate your Hawaiian shirt:
Layer with a Blazer
One of the simplest ways to upgrade your look is by layering your Hawaiian shirt under a well-fitted blazer. Choose a blazer in a neutral color to let the shirt’s vibrant patterns shine. Pair this ensemble with dark denim jeans or tailored trousers for an elegant yet relaxed look. This style is perfect for garden parties or casual Fridays at the office.
Accessorizing Smartly
When dressing up a Hawaiian shirt, smart accessories can play a significant role. Consider adding a leather belt and matching shoes to enhance your look. A sophisticated watch can complete the outfit while maintaining the relaxed vibe of the shirt. Accessories can subtly shift the focus from a casual to a more refined style, making the shirt more than just vacation wear.
Finding the Perfect Fit for Every Body Type
Understanding how to wear a Hawaiian shirt means knowing your body type and how the right fit can enhance your appearance.

For the Athletic Build
If you have an athletic build with broad shoulders, a fitted Hawaiian shirt will highlight your physique. Opt for shirts with smaller patterns, as oversized prints can overwhelm the frame. Pair it with tailored shorts or slim-fit pants for a balanced silhouette.
For the Slim Build
If you have a slimmer build, you might want to opt for larger prints to create the illusion of more volume. A relaxed-fit Hawaiian shirt can also help add some dimension to your overall look. Pair it with slightly looser-fitting trousers to maintain a fluid, laid-back aesthetic.
For the Larger Build
When styling for a larger build, it’s essential to focus on the fabric and fit. Choose Hawaiian shirts that skim the body rather than those that are overly tight. Darker colors and smaller patterns can be more flattering. Pairing your shirt with darker shorts can create a streamlined look that keeps you stylish and comfortable.
Transforming Hawaiian Shirts for Night Outs
While Hawaiian shirts are often associated with daytime wear, they can be perfect for nighttime outings when styled correctly. Here are a few ideas:
Pairing with Dark Pants
For an evening out, try selecting darker shades in your Hawaiian shirt's palette or those with more subdued patterns. Pair this with dark, tailored pants or sleek jeans for contrast. This combination can create a polished yet laid-back vibe perfect for bars or casual dining.
Creating an Urban Look
Channel an urban vibe by incorporating streetwear elements into your Hawaiian shirt ensemble. Layer a denim jacket over your shirt and integrate trendy joggers or cargo pants into your outfit. High-top sneakers can complete your urban-inspired look, ensuring you remain stylish while exuding confidence.

Making Hawaiian Shirts Your Own
Personalization is key when it comes to fashion. Consider the following when opting to make a Hawaiian shirt your own:
- Buttoning Style: Experiment with different buttoning styles. Leaving a few buttons undone can introduce a laid-back vibe, while buttoning all the way can lend a more sophisticated aesthetic.
- Tucking: Whether you tuck in your shirt or leave it untucked can greatly change the vibe of your outfit. Tucking it in might be more suitable for a more formal setting.
- Color Coordination: Use the colors in your Hawaiian shirt to guide your choice of shoes and accessories. Match your belt or shoes to one of the shirt’s colors for a cohesive look.
